Formula
tablespoon per hours = cubic meter per years × 7.71497080749
This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 cubic meter per years equals 3.168874e-8 base units, and 1 tablespoon per hours equals 4.107435e-9 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ct cubic meter per years-to-tablespoon per hours factor of 7.71497080749.

What's the difference between volumetric and mass flow rate?
Volumetric flow rate measures the volume of fluid passing a point per unit time (for example, liters per second). Mass flow rate measures the mass instead. For a fluid of constant density the two are directly proportional, but for compressible fluids like gases, mass flow is often the more meaningful quantity.
